Vital Pieces Of Wall Wine Rack

Wall wine racks are not difficult to include in your decor. A lot of these racks can be customized to your particular tastes and look particularly nice in the kitchen, too.

There are many wall wine racks that come with a door on the front, and these racks appear to more like a cabinet than a wine rack, and you can do this using paint and decals.

When you mount your wine rack on the wall, you save valuable counter space as well. The wine racks come in many different sizes. Some of them hold as little as 6 wine bottles, while larger racks can hold up to 100 bottles of wine.

If you want to mount a rack that will hold quite a few bottles of wine, you will obviously need to have more an ample amount of wall space.

To create an Italian look in your own dining room, start out by painting the walls with a rich color. Wall wine racks look really good in an Italian themed dining room. A deep rustic orange or yellow paint will work very good in an Italian themed room.

You can carry the color in the grape in any draperies that you have in the dining room. A bowl in the center of the tables filled with artificial grapes and leaves will add a very good touch.

Do not forget to add your wall wine rack to a wall that seems a bit empty to fill in the space. Add a few wine bottles so that your Italian theme room will be perfect.

Always place your wine rack on a wall that has a lot of open space. Wall wine racks can also look good in a living room. They are fantastic way to display your wine bottles for all of your friends and family to see.

The wall wine rack will make a good focal point for your living room, so you may want to consider staining your wall wine rack to match the existing furniture in your living room as well.

Besides a living room, a home bar is also a wonderful place to display your wall wine rack. It is very important that you find a wine rack that is suites your personal style.

Wine racks come in many different colors and styles. There are racks on the market that are made of wood, metal and plastic. They also come in many different finishes. This should make it easy to find a wall wine rack that will match your existing decor.
